Can DPSS help with housing?

To assist homeless families secure and retain permanent housing, DPSS provides a short term rental subsidy program. For those families who find housing with the assistance of the Housing Locator, the amount of the rental subsidy is added to the Total Monthly Household Income (TMHI).

How do I get low income housing vouchers?

How to Apply for a Housing Choice Voucher

  1. To apply for a Housing Choice voucher, contact a public housing agency in your state.
  2. You will need to fill out a written application or have a representative of your local PHA help you.
  3. The PHA representative will collect information on your family size, income, and assets.

How can I get free housing?

Families that have zero income may be able to live rent free using the main federal government housing voucher program known as section 8. While it may be difficult to get an apartment as the application process in stringent and there is a long waiting list, this may be an option for anyone with no money to their name.

How can I get free motel vouchers?

The American Red Cross is a national non-profit that may offer free hotel room vouchers during an emergency. The Salvation Army may also provide motel rooms or other short term lodging during a disaster, such as flood, fire, or hurricane.

What is the hope loan program?

HOPE for Homeowners was a federal aid program designed to help mortgagors in financial distress as a result of the collapse of the subprime mortgage market. Financially distressed homeowners were allowed to refinance their mortgages into affordable 30-year fixed-rate loans.
